3. Website Services and Third-Party Technologies
The Site currently uses or may use the following categories of services. This list should be updated whenever the Site’s technology changes.Google Analytics 4
We use Google Analytics 4 to understand Site traffic and performance. Depending on configuration and your privacy choices, Google Analytics may process information such as browser and device information, page URLs, referring information, approximate location, language, client or session identifiers, and interactions with the Site. Google Analytics should be classified as an analytics technology and activated only in accordance with the Site’s consent configuration.Ahrefs Web Analytics
We use Ahrefs Web Analytics to measure aggregated Site traffic and usage trends. Ahrefs states that its standard Web Analytics service does not use cookies or persistent identifiers, does not track individuals across websites, devices or applications, and discards raw IP addresses after using them to determine approximate city- and country-level location. Information processed may include page URL, referring URL, user-agent information, browser and device type, language, approximate location and Site interactions.Google reCAPTCHA
We use Google reCAPTCHA to help protect forms and the Site against spam, fraud and automated abuse. Google may process technical, device, browser, network and interaction information for security purposes. Where technically feasible, reCAPTCHA should be limited to pages and forms that require its security functionality, rather than being loaded throughout the entire Site.SociableKIT
The Site uses SociableKIT to display social-media or other embedded content. SociableKIT may process widget-view, device, browser, network, and interaction information needed to deliver and measure the embedded content.AccentAPI
The Site uses AccentAPI to deliver third-party content or data feed. Requests to the feed may include standard technical request information, such as IP address, browser information, referring page, and timing data.CookieYes Consent Management
We use CookieYes to display and manage the Site’s privacy and cookie preferences. CookieYes may process information such as an anonymized IP address, country, consent selection, consent identifier, and the date and time of the selection to record and honor your privacy preferences. CookieYes also stores a strictly necessary preference cookie so that the Site can remember your choices. This cookie is required for the operation of the Site’s consent-management functions and cannot be disabled through the Cookie Settings panel. You may accept, reject, change, or withdraw your choices at any time through the Cookie Settings or Privacy Choices link displayed on the Site.Other Providers

We retain personal information only for as long as reasonably necessary to fulfill the purposes for which it was collected, maintain appropriate business and legal records, comply with applicable legal and contractual obligations, resolve disputes, protect the security of the Site, and establish, exercise or defend legal claims. Our general retention periods are as follows:| Information category | Retention period |
| Contact-form inquiries | Retained for three years after the inquiry is resolved. If the inquiry results in an ongoing business relationship, the related information may instead be retained under our business-correspondence or legal record retention periods. |
| Business correspondence | Retained for seven years after the last substantive communication or the end of the applicable business relationship, unless a longer period is required for legal, contractual or legitimate business purposes. |
| Website analytics information | User-level and event-level analytics information is retained for up to 14 months. Aggregated or deidentified analytics and reporting information may be retained for longer periods where it cannot reasonably be associated with an identifiable individual and remains useful for historical, statistical or trend analysis. |
| Security and anti-spam logs | Retained for up to 12 months. Information relating to a suspected or confirmed security incident, fraud investigation, dispute or legal claim may be retained for a longer period as reasonably necessary to investigate and resolve the matter. |
| Cookie and consent records | Retained for the period configured in CookieYes, currently five years from the visitor’s most recent consent selection, and as reasonably necessary to document, manage and honor visitor privacy choices. Consent records may include a consent identifier, country, consent status, date and time, and proof of consent. |
| Legal and compliance records | Retained for seven years after the applicable matter is closed, or for any longer period required by applicable law, regulation, court order, insurance requirement or legal hold, or as reasonably necessary to establish, exercise or defend legal claims. |
